Cluster Fly
(Pollenia species)
Size: ⅜ inch
Characteristics: Dark gray with golden hairs
Legs: 6
Habitat:
Cluster flies live outdoors but enter homes to overwinter. Often found in attics, wall voids, and upper floors. Common in fall and winter.
Threats & Dangers:
Do not reproduce indoors but gather in large numbers. Presence causes odor and staining. Major nuisance during cold months.
Control Measures:
Exclusion and sealing entry points are key. Professional attic and wall treatments reduce populations. Preventive exterior treatments help.
